Overview

Traction battery packs are specialized energy storage systems designed to power electric motors in vehicles and industrial equipment. Unlike starter batteries, they are engineered for deep-cycle operation, providing sustained energy output over extended periods. Modern traction batteries predominantly use lithium-ion technology due to its high energy density and longevity, though lead-acid variants remain common in cost-sensitive applications. These battery systems consist of multiple cells connected in series/parallel configurations to achieve required voltage and capacity. Battery management systems (BMS) are integral components that monitor cell health, prevent overcharging, and ensure balanced performance across the pack.

Structure and Working Principle

A traction battery pack comprises three main subsystems: the cell assembly (typically prismatic or cylindrical cells), the battery management system, and the thermal management system. Cells convert chemical energy to electrical energy through electrochemical reactions, with lithium-ion cells using lithium metal oxides and lead-acid cells employing lead dioxide and sponge lead electrodes. The BMS continuously monitors voltage, current, and temperature parameters to optimize performance and safety. Thermal management systems (liquid or air-cooled) maintain optimal operating temperatures, crucial for lithium-ion batteries which are sensitive to heat. During discharge, ions move through the electrolyte from anode to cathode, generating electrical current to power the motor.

Key Features

Modern traction battery packs offer several performance advantages. Lithium-ion variants provide energy densities of 150-250 Wh/kg, significantly higher than lead-acid's 30-50 Wh/kg. They also feature 80-90% charge efficiency compared to 70-80% for lead-acid. Cycle life varies dramatically - premium lithium packs achieve 3,000-5,000 cycles at 80% depth of discharge, while lead-acid typically manages 500-1,200 cycles. Advanced packs incorporate smart connectivity for remote monitoring of state-of-charge, health status, and predictive maintenance alerts. Some industrial-grade batteries feature ruggedized casings with IP67 ratings for dust/water resistance, making them suitable for harsh environments like construction sites or cold storage facilities.

Application Areas

The primary application of traction battery packs is in electric material handling equipment, accounting for approximately 60% of industrial usage. This includes electric forklifts, pallet jacks, and automated guided vehicles (AGVs) in warehouses and manufacturing plants. Golf carts and neighborhood electric vehicles (NEVs) represent another significant market segment. In transportation, these batteries power electric buses, airport ground support equipment, and hybrid electric trucks. Emerging applications include marine propulsion systems and mobile power units for temporary worksites. The choice between battery chemistries depends on factors like duty cycle, operating temperature range, and total cost of ownership considerations.

Maintenance and Precautions

Proper maintenance extends traction battery life significantly. For lead-acid batteries, regular watering (distilled water only) is essential to maintain electrolyte levels, along with equalization charging every 10-20 cycles. Lithium-ion batteries require less maintenance but need careful monitoring of charging patterns - avoiding both full discharges and continuous 100% state-of-charge storage. Safety precautions include using only manufacturer-approved chargers, maintaining clean and dry battery terminals, and storing batteries at 40-80% charge during prolonged inactivity. Thermal runaway prevention is critical for lithium batteries - damaged cells should be isolated immediately and professionally disposed. Always follow local regulations for battery recycling due to environmental hazards.

B2B Procurement Guide

When procuring traction battery packs commercially, evaluate suppliers based on technical specifications, certification compliance (UN38.3, UL1973), and after-sales support. Key procurement metrics include total cost per kilowatt-hour over the battery's lifespan, warranty terms (typically 2-5 years), and availability of replacement components. For large fleets, consider battery-as-a-service models where suppliers maintain ownership and handle maintenance. Request detailed test reports for cycle life under your specific operating conditions. Logistics factors like shipping restrictions (particularly for lithium batteries) and local service network coverage should influence supplier selection. Sample testing before bulk orders is recommended to verify performance claims.
